Cubase will compensate for the input/output latency and ensure that the
audio processed through external effects isn’t shifted in time.
Connecting the external effect/instrument
To set up an external effect or instrument, proceed as fol-
lows:
1. Connect an unused output pair on your audio hard-
ware to the input pair on your external hardware device.
In this example, we assume that the hardware device has stereo inputs
and outputs.
2. Connect an unused input pair on your audio hardware
to the output pair on your hardware device.
Once the external device is connected to the audio hard-
ware of your computer, you have to set up the input/out-
put busses in Cubase.
Setting up external effects
1. Open the VST Connections window from the Devices
menu.
2. Open the External FX tab and click “Add External FX”.
3. In the dialog that appears, enter a name for the exter-
nal effect and specify the Send and Return configurations.
If you want to set up a MIDI device corresponding to the
external effect, click the “Associate MIDI Device” button.
Depending on the type of effect, you can specify mono, stereo or surround
configurations. When clicking “Associate MIDI Device”, you can use the
MIDI Device Manager functions to create a new MIDI device for the effect.
Note that delay compensation will only be applied for the effect when you
use MIDI devices. For information about the MIDI Device Manager and
user device panels see the separate PDF document “MIDI Devices”.
4. Click OK. This adds a new External FX bus.
5. Click in the Device Port column for the Send Bus
“Left” and “Right” ports and select the outputs on your au-
dio hardware that you connected in step 1 above.
6. Click in the Device Port column for the Return Bus
“Left” and “Right” ports and select the inputs on your au-
dio hardware that you connected in step 2 above.
7. If you like, make additional settings for the bus.
These are found in the columns to the right. Note however that you can
adjust these while actually using the external effect – which may be eas-
ier as you can hear the result. You have the following options:
!
Please note that it is possible to select input/output
ports for external effects/instruments that are already
used (i.e. that have been selected as inputs/outputs
in the VST Connections window). If you select a
used port for an external effect/instrument, the exist-
ing port assignment will be broken. Note that you will
not get a warning message!
Setting Description
Delay If your hardware effect device has an inherent delay (la-
tency), you should enter this value here, as it allows Cu-
base to compensate for that delay during playback. You
can also let the delay value be determined by the pro-
gram by right-clicking in the Delay column for the effect
and selecting “Check User Delay”. Note that you don’t
have to take the latency of the audio hardware into ac-
count – this is handled automatically by the program.
Send Gain Allows you to adjust the level of the signal being sent to
the external effect.
Return Gain Allows you to adjust the level of the signal coming in from
the external effect.
Note however that excessive output levels from an external
effect device may cause clipping in the audio hardware.
The Return gain setting cannot be used to compensate for
this – you have to lower the output level on the effect de-
vice instead.
MIDI Device When you click in this column, a pop-up menu opens
where you can either disconnect the effect from the as-
sociated MIDI device, select a MIDI device, create a new
device or open the MIDI Device Manager in Cubase to
edit the MIDI device.
When Studio Manager 2 is installed, you may also select
an OPT editor to access your external effect.
Used Whenever you insert an external effect into an audio
track, this column shows a check mark (“x”) to indicate
that the effect is being used.
